What is 57/93 Divided By 4/5

Answer: 5793÷45\frac{57}{93}\div\frac{4}{5} = 95124\frac{95}{124}

Solving 5793÷45\frac{57}{93}\div\frac{4}{5}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

5793÷45=5793×54\frac{57}{93} \div \frac{4}{5} = \frac{57}{93} \times \frac{5}{4}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 57×5=28557 \times 5 = 285
  • Multiply the Denominators: 93×4=37293 \times 4 = 372
  • Form the New Fraction: 5793×45=285372\frac{57}{93} \times \frac{4}{5} = \frac{285}{372}

Let's Simplify 285372\frac{285}{372}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 285285 and 372372. The GCD of 285285 and 372372 is 33.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:285÷3372÷3=95124\frac{285 \div 3}{372 \div 3} = \frac{95}{124}

Answer 5793÷45=95124\frac{57}{93}\div\frac{4}{5} = \frac{95}{124}
